The cave entry can be seen from the freeway. It's a 150-yard walk (50-foot climb) to the cavern entryway. The cave itself differs from 5-10 feet wide with a ceiling height between 30 and 100 feet. It has three levels and in regular water years has a stream moving out of it that can be knee-deep in spots.

Bear Lake Overlook (31.1 miles, R.S.) A loop exit ramp that offers the very first bird's-eye views of Bear Lake from a 7,568-foot field.


45. Bear Lake, (37.1) concerning 5,900-foot altitude. This lake is virtually 20 miles long, from 4 to 8 miles in size and is as much as 208 feet deep on the east side. Half the lake in Utah. Utah has Meet State Park Coastline on the south end, just past the remainder quit, while Idaho has North Beach State Park.


The lake includes "cisco" fish, discovered nowhere else worldwide.

Tony Grove was created by powerful and slow-moving glaciers, as evidenced by the big rocks deposited around the lake. Moose are frequently seen capitalizing on the water's amazing summer season temperature levels. There is a $3 car parking charge for day make use of at the lake. Stay overnight in one of 34 camping areas at the camping site.
